Page Arizona is a beautiful place. It is a growing town that's growth is limited to the size of the city. It is bordered by Lake Powell (National Recreation Land), Marble & Glen Canyon, & the Navajo Nation. If you are an outdoor person, this is a great place to be. Lots of red rock and 1,980 miles of shore line for Lake Powell at full pool.

It has grown in the 16 years I have been here, but slowly. The hospital has grown a great deal, but the area has a difficult time attracting doctors, primarliy due to wages. The lead time for a regular doctors appointment is about 2 weeks. Many opt to go to Flagstaff.

There are 3 places for grocery shopping, Super Wal-mart, Bashas (local AZ food store chain) and a Safeway. Shopping the weekly adds is a good bet.
